What services do electricians in Toronto, Ontario, offer?

Electricians in Toronto provide a wide range of services for homes and businesses. They can handle both routine maintenance and complex electrical projects to keep your property safe and functional.

Here are some of the most common electrical services in Toronto:

  • Electrical repairs: Fixing faulty wiring, switches, and circuit breakers.
  • Lighting installation: Installing indoor and outdoor lighting, including recessed lights and security lighting.
  • Electrical panel upgrades: Replacing or upgrading panels to meet increased power demands or safety requirements.
  • Wiring for new construction or renovations: Installing electrical systems in new homes or remodeling projects.
  • Ceiling fan and appliance wiring: Safely connecting fans, ovens, dishwashers, and other electrical appliances.
  • Home automation and smart home systems: Setting up smart lighting, thermostats, and security systems.
  • Safety inspections and code compliance: Checking homes and businesses to ensure wiring meets Ontario electrical codes and safety standards.

What are the differences between services offered by commercial vs residential electricians in Toronto?

Residential electricians in Toronto typically focus on homes, condos, and small residential buildings. Their services include wiring, outlet and switch installation, lighting, and routine electrical repairs.

Commercial electricians in Toronto work with larger buildings such as offices and industrial facilities. They manage more complex electrical systems, including high-capacity wiring, backup power solutions, and ensuring compliance with Ontario’s commercial electrical codes.

All Toronto electricians must be certified by Skilled Trades Ontario, and electrical contracting companies must hold an ECRA/ESA licence issued by the Electrical Safety Authority (ESA). Commercial work may also require additional permits, equipment, and specialized expertise. You’ll find both residential and commercial electricians in Toronto on HomeStars.

How much do electrical services in Toronto cost?

The cost of electrical projects in Toroto depends on the type of work, the complexity of the project, and whether the service is routine maintenance or an installation project. For example, lighting installation typically ranges from $100 to $500 per fixture, while full house rewiring in older or larger homes can range from about $15,000 to $30,000 or more.

Many electricians in Toronto also charge hourly rates of $90 to $150, particularly for smaller repairs or troubleshooting tasks.

What to consider when hiring an electrician in Toronto

Hiring an electrician in Toronto requires more than finding someone available. Make sure they are familiar with the type of work you need and local property conditions.

Insurance coverage: Confirm your preferred electrician or electrician company in Toronto has liability insurance and workers’ compensation. This protects you in case of property damage or accidents during the job.

Experience with Toronto properties: Ask if the electrician has worked on homes, condos, or commercial buildings in Toronto. Local experience is valuable for understanding common wiring setups in older houses, navigating high-rise access rules, and complying with city-specific requirements like building permits or property management protocols.

Project scope and complexity: Determine whether the electrician in Toronto has handled projects similar to yours, from simple outlet repairs or complex commercial electrical systems. They will be able to anticipate potential challenges and provide accurate timelines and estimates.

References and reputation: Look at verified reviews on platforms like HomeStars and ask for references from previous clients. Many electricians in Toronto also provide photos of completed projects on their HomeStars profile, which can help you evaluate the quality of their work and how they handle projects.

Climate considerations: Toronto’s cold winters and humid summers can affect wiring and outdoor electrical work, so electricians who understand local climate challenges can advise on weather-resistant installations.

Frequently asked questions about electricians in Toronto

What should I look for in a professional Toronto electrician?

The right electrician in Toronto for your needs should be licensed by the Electrical Safety Authority (ESA) and carry proper insurance. They should have experience with the type of work you need done, offer clear estimates, communicate professionally, and have positive reviews or references. Availability, especially for urgent or emergency work, are also important factors to consider.

Do electricians in Toronto handle permits and inspections?

Toronto electricians can pull the necessary permits and arrange ESA inspections, ensuring your project complies with Ontario Electrical Safety Code and local building requirements.

How long does an electrical job typically take?

Minor repairs may take anywhere from half an hour to a couple of hours. Standard installations, such as lighting or outlets, can take one to four hours. Larger projects, such as panel upgrades or complete home rewiring, may require several days to complete.

Do Toronto electricians provide energy-efficient or smart home solutions?

Yes, many electricians in Toronto install energy-efficient appliances, home automation systems, and smart devices to improve safety and reduce energy costs.

What are the most common electrical problems in Toronto homes?

Common issues include outdated wiring, circuit breaker trips, flickering lights, faulty outlets, and power surges. Electricians in Toronto can diagnose and safely fix these problems.
